    Abdul Sattar Edhi Early life
    Abdul Sattar Edhi was born in gujrat in British India. He was 19 when his mother died. His personal experiences caused him to develop a system of services for old, mentally ill and challenged people.

    Migration
    Edhi and his family migrated to Pakistan in 1947

    Early life
    He initially started as a pedlar, later became a commision agent selling cloth in the karachi. After few years, he established a free dispensary with the help from his community. He later established a welfare trust, "Edhi trust".

    Charity work
    Edhi foundation runs the world`s largest ambulance services and operates free old people`s homes, orphanges, clinics, women`s shelter and rehab centers for drug addicts and mentally ill individuals. It has run relief operations in Africa, Middle East, the caucasus regions, eastern Europe and US where it provided aid following the New Orleans hurricane of 2005.

    Edhi`s Awards and Rewards
    According to the official Edhi Site he has gotten hundereds oof Awards but some of those are listed here:
    "Ramon Magsaysay Award" for public service from Philppines, 1986
    Paul Harris Fellow: from Rotary International Foundation 1993.
    Peace Prize from USSR (former) for services in the Armenian earth-quack disaster in 1988.

    Edhi orphange
    Edhi Foundation is one of the most commonly used orphanages for adoption simply because they get more abandoned or orphaned children than any other organization and the wait time to get a referral is much less than others (typically three to four months.).

    Relationship and life
    He married to Bilquis, a nurse who worked at he Edhi dispensary. Couple have four childrens. Two daughter and two sons.

    Acitivities
    The foundation includes 24 hour emergency services acroos the country through 250 Edhi centers. Center provide free shrouding and burial of unclaimed bodies.
    . Aid to Afghan refugees from 1978 to 1988
    .Relief to the needy in the civil war in lebonon during 1983
    . Rupees one million in aid to the drought and famine-stricken areaas in Ethiopia during 1985
    .One hundered thousand u,S dollars in cylone of Katarina 2005
    .Two hundered thousand U.S dollar in cyclone of bangladesh 2007

    Edhi network through out the country.
    Edhi foundation has an anuual budget of Rs,850 million. Edhi foudnation has 300 center across Pakistan and a center each in New York, London, Toronto, Tokyo, Sydney and Dhaka. According to Guinness Book of World records Edhi foundation now has the largest volunteer ambulance service , including a fleet of 400 ambulance, one helicopter and two air ambulance.
